New partner joins DM Hall’s Aberdeen office

Stuart Johnston. Image credit: Simon Price/Firstpix

DM Hall has announced that Stuart Johnston will lead the commercial property team in its Aberdeen office.

The chartered surveying company said Stuart has re-joined the business as a partner and will head up the team’s valuation, agency and building consultancy divisions for the firm’s north group, covering Aberdeen, Aberdeenshire, Moray and the Highlands.

A native Aberdonian, Stuart has previously worked at Ryden and CBRE. He said, “Despite the property market in Aberdeen having been extremely challenging in recent years, there are continued signs of improvement in market activity and a gradual return to confidence. This will undoubtedly present opportunities for clients who can take advantage of the correction in rents and capital values that has resulted in recent years from weaker market conditions.”

Managing director Eric Curran added, “The Aberdeen office and the wider firm is very pleased to see Stuart return to DM Hall. His local market knowledge, connections and considerable experience will undoubtedly play a significant part in developing our commercial business in the north of Scotland as well as contributing positively to the wider partnership.”
